In order to prevent the spread of the new coronavirus (COVID-19) in Japan and overseas, the Pasona Group has taken the following measures: Mr. Yoshio Yoshimoto, honorary director of the National Hospital Organization Hyogo Central Hospital (Doctor of Medicine), and Mr. Masanori Iwai, Ph.D. Mr. Hiroshi Kanazawa, Professor Emeritus of the Graduate School of Science, Osaka University, has established the Pasona Group Awajishima New Coronavirus Countermeasures Committee.
In accordance with the guidelines of the above task force, each facility is taking the following measures.

 

・Please refrain from entering the store if you have a cold, fever (37.5° or higher), or cough.
・We have installed a non-contact thermometer and ask customers to enter the store after taking their temperature.
・We have installed hand soap and alcohol disinfection near the entrance and in the restrooms, and we ask that you gargle and wash your hands.
・We ask that you keep your distance when lining up at the restroom, cash register, etc.
・Regarding indoor facilities, we are always ventilating or regularly ventilating about once every 30 minutes.
・There is enough space between seats.
・We refrain from providing buffet style meals.
・Staff will wear masks and gloves if necessary.In addition, of course, we have taken more thorough hygiene measures than before when cooking.
